432 Deputy Pádraig Mac Lochlainn asked the Minister for Children and Youth Affairs if his attention has been drawn to the concerns of management committees and staff of Family Resource Centres in Donegal about the impact of cuts to their annual budgets at a time when the demand on their services has never been higher and if he will assure them of the Government's commitment to keeping their vital service operational on an ongoing basis. [23910/12]
